Ticket #2087 — Report builder vault locked after sort-stability fix

While deploying the fix that makes Tallygrove's report builder use a stable sort for tied rows, the config vault locked after the deploy job retried with stale credentials. Sorting behavior itself is verified correct in staging. Future maintainers: don't rotate keys manually. To unlock the vault, run the recovery tool and enter the passphrase below.

strongbox words: olimir-tamael

## Vendor Note: Receipt Mailer

Our donation-receipt mailer for the Lanternfund platform is handled by Quillpost Systems under the renewed annual agreement. Please review the retry logic against their published rate limits before merging; Quillpost throttles aggressively above two hundred sends per minute. If anything in their sandbox behaves unexpectedly during review, their integration desk can be reached at the address below.

billing contact of bawep-tajeg = tamath.silion.fraok@olvarqsoft.local

Finance Review Summary — Harwick Street Lease. Renegotiation with Pellgrove Estates concluded last week. We secured a 12% reduction on base rent and a two-year break clause, offset by taking on internal maintenance costs. Net annual saving is projected at roughly 8% of facilities spend. Sales leads should note that showroom space on the ground floor is unchanged, so client demos continue as normal. The savings feed directly into next year's commercial plans, summarised confidentially below.

board note of kaguf-kawig: Novdorax Logistics plans to raise the Aldax list price by 41.6 percent in July. The board signed off on a budget of $484.6 million for Project Druiel. The renewal with Gorirox Logistics closes at $136.6 million a year, 37.5 percent above the last contract. Project Silmir slips by a full year because of the audit delay.

Subject: DR drill Thursday — FeedCheck

Hey — quick heads-up: Thursday's disaster-recovery drill takes down the primary FeedCheck podcast validator node. You'll fail over to the Lakeshore standby and re-run the validation queue. Steps are in the runbook. To unseal the standby's config vault, use the recovery passphrase below.

recovery phrase for fajeg-kawep: druix-gorius-briax-ulaeth-fraox-lammir-pelox-jormir-pelwyn-julir